Siemens 3VA1020-3ED36-0AD0 — SENTRON MCCB, 20 A, 3-Pole, TM210 Release
The Siemens 3VA1020-3ED36-0AD0 is a SENTRON molded case circuit breaker (MCCB) designed for line protection in distribution panels. It carries a 20 A continuous rating from 40 °C through 55 °C, derating to 19 A at 60–70 °C — so in a warm enclosure you lose 1 A above 55 °C ambient. Three-pole construction, 70 mm deep × 76.2 mm wide × 130 mm tall. The 76.2 mm width is a standard 3-module DIN-rail footprint, so it slots into existing SENTRON or third-party distribution boards without re-drilling gland plates. Breaking capacity is voltage-dependent: 75.6 kA at 240 V, 52.5 kA at 415 V, 32 kA at 440 V, and 7.5 kA at both 500 V and 690 V. The 52.5 kA at 415 V covers most European 400 V industrial grids with headroom for high-fault installations.
TM210 Overcurrent Release and Auxiliary Switch Configuration
Fitted with a TM210 thermal-magnetic release — the '210' indicates the fixed thermal trip at 20 A and a magnetic short-circuit pickup that is adjustable or fixed per the TM210 variant. No undervoltage release, no voltage trip, no ground-fault monitoring on this order code. The basic switch variant is 3VA10203ED360AA0, and the auxiliary switch block carries three HQ auxiliary switches. That means you get three form-C (changeover) aux contacts for status feedback to a PLC or indication lamp — enough for a motor feeder or backup supply tie. Rated insulation voltage is 800 V, and maximum power loss is 12 W. The 12 W dissipation matters when grouping several breakers in a sealed enclosure — you need to account for the heat in the thermal derating calculation.
